
What is recorded here
In pasture, on a gentle S facing slope. Raised earthen enclosure (dims. 23m N-S; 25m E-W) defined by earthen bank (Wth 9.95m; int H 0.8m; ext H 2.9m). Entrance (Wth 8.75m) at S. Intervening fosse (Wth 8.85m; D 1.35m) SSW-N-SSE. Outer bank (Wth 12.95; int H 2.15m; ext H 1.95) SSW-N-SSE and opens out into a bailey (dims. 24m N-S; 15m E-W) which is semi-circular in shape. Interior has slight tilt downslope to S. Monument deeply poached by horses. Enclosures (TS069-020---- and TS069-011001-) located 370m to ESE and 440m to W respectively.
